I don't know about the legislature, but the biblical reference is 2 Chr
4:1-2, which says the "Bronze Sea" or laver in the courtyard of Solomon's
Temple was 10 cubits "rim to rim" and 30 cubits in circumference. The
ratio thus would be 3. The discrepancy from pi is generally explained by
noting the rim to rim diameter was an internal measurement, while the
circumference was external (so one could calculate the thickness of the
laver). Or it might simply be round-off error.
